Intel

Core i3-7102E

The Core i3-7102E is manufactured by Intel. It was released in 3 January 2017 (8 years ago). It is based on the Kaby Lake (2016−2019) architecture. It features 2 cores and 4 threads. Max frequency: 2.1 GHz. L3 cache: 3 MB. L2 cache: 512 kB. Built on 14 nm process technology. Thermal design power (TDP): 25 Watt. Memory support: DDR3L-1600. Passmark benchmark score: 2,599 points. Launch price was $225.

AMD

A12-9720P

The A12-9720P is manufactured by AMD. It was released in 2014-01-01. It is based on the Bristol Ridge (2016−2019) architecture. It features 4 cores and 4 threads. Base frequency is 2.7 GHz, with boost up to 3.6 GHz. L2 cache: 2 MB. Built on 28 nm process technology. Socket: FP4. Thermal design power (TDP): 2 MB. Memory support: DDR4. Passmark benchmark score: 2,622 points. Launch price was $130.
